Howard 2016-08-25 7:44 GMT-06:00 Christoph Niethammer <nietham...@hlrs.de>: > Hello, > > The Error is not 100% reproducible for me every time but seems to > disappear entirely if one excludes > -mca osc ^rdma > or > -mca btl ^openib > component. > > The error is present in 2.0.0 and also 2.0.1rc1. > > Best > Christoph Niethammer > > > > ----- Original Message ----- > From: "Joseph Schuchart" <schuch...@hlrs.de> > To: users@lists.open-mpi.org > Sent: Thursday, August 25, 2016 2:07:17 PM > Subject: [OMPI users] Regression: multiple memory regions in dynamic > windows > > All, > > It seems there is a regression in the handling of dynamic windows > between Open MPI 1.10.3 and 2.0.0. I am attaching a test case that works > fine with Open MPI 1.8.3 and fail with version 2.0.0 with the following > output: > > === > [0] MPI_Get 0 -> 3200 on first memory region > [cl3fr1:7342] *** An error occurred in MPI_Get > [cl3fr1:7342] *** reported by process [908197889,0] > [cl3fr1:7342] *** on win rdma window 3 > [cl3fr1:7342] *** MPI_ERR_RMA_RANGE: invalid RMA address range > [cl3fr1:7342] *** MPI_ERRORS_ARE_FATAL (processes in this win will now > abort, > [cl3fr1:7342] *** and potentially your MPI job) > === > > Expected output is: > === > [0] MPI_Get 0 -> 100 on first memory region: > [0] Done. > [0] MPI_Get 0 -> 100 on second memory region: > [0] Done. > === > > The code allocates a dynamic window and attaches two memory regions to > it before accessing both memory regions using MPI_Get. With Open MPI > 2.0.0, only access to the both memory regions fails. Access to the first > memory region only succeeds if the second memory region is not attached. > With Open MPI 1.10.3, all MPI operations succeed. > > Please let me know if you need any additional information or think that > my code example is not standard compliant. > > Best regards > Joseph > > > -- > Dipl.-Inf.
